The Department of Agriculture, Fisheries and Forestry (DAFF) have updated their packing declaration requirements and formats. These changes take effect immediately. Please review the details below and refer to the attached documents for compliance.
What’s changed?
Separate Packing Declarations for FCL/FCX and LCL Shipments
Packing Declarations for Full Container Loads (FCL/FCX) and Less than Container Loads (LCL) shipments must now be separate. You can download them here:

Changes for FCX Shipments
An annual packing declaration is no longer valid for FCX shipments (multiple suppliers, one consignee).
You must provide and FCL/FCX specific packing declaration (above) from the main supplier who packed the container. A separate packing declaration from each supplier in the FCX container is no longer required. If packing is done by one supplier or a third party consolidator, a single supplier declaration is accepted.
